我正在处理两组数据:一组是简单的位置数据,另一组是天气数据。位置数据和天气数据都具有与它们相关联的时间戳和日期,尽管天气数据是每小时一次,因为位置数据是单个日期上的单个时间点。我希望做的是将位置数据与最近的定时天气记录进行匹配,以便将该位置与气象站在该时间记录的众多变量相关联。我的数据大致是这样的:
位置数据
5/16/12 9:16AM Easting Northing
天气数据
5/16/2012 8:00AM Temperature Wind Humidity Radiation etc. etc.
5/16/2012 9:00AM Temperature
我有个密码能分辨进入位置的天气。我想做一个选择,打印未来3天的天气,我需要发送到我的功能3日期(一个循环),每次不同的日期,我如何发送未来3天的日期从今天开始?
#This is my function
def weather(city, date):
#This is the part where I send it from the main to the function:
city = 'Paris'
while(i < 4):
i += 1
weather(city.lower(), dd/mm/yyyy)# Here instead of
我正在尝试从“坚持不懈的火星天气报告”(https://mars.nasa.gov/mars2020/weather/)中获取数据。但是,当我尝试抓取时,例如,火星日期,它返回一个列表中的无项。如下所示: import requests
from bs4 import BeautifulSoup as soup
html = requests.get('https://mars.nasa.gov/mars2020/weather/')
html.status_code
marsDat= []
for date in bsobj.findAll('span'
我有一个问题,将项附加到数组中。我正在使用Alamofire和开放天气API来获取这些项目。
获得JSON响应并解析它不是问题。将第一项添加到数组中也很好。
项目示例:
日期:星期一
高温:85 F
低温:72 F
天气类型:下雨日期:星期二
高温:102 F
低温: 97F
天气类型:晴天:星期三
高温: 98F
低温:62 f
天气类型:下雨日期:星期四
高温: 95F
低温:92 F
天气类型:多云日期:星期五
高温: 83F
低温: 77F
天气类型:晴天:星期六
高温:100 F
低温:85 F
天气类型:晴天
这些存储在WeatherForecast对象中,而后者又被添加/附